An efficient full-body routine requiring only one medium-resistance band, designed to be performed in small spaces like hotel rooms. It combines squats, rows, and overhead presses to maximize calorie burn and muscle engagement in minimal time.
Small, circular fabric or latex bands that stay in place during dynamic movements. They are ideal for activating glutes before cardio or adding resistance to walking lunges and hip thrusts while traveling.
Non-slip, heavy-duty fabric bands that do not roll up or pinch the skin. They offer superior comfort and durability compared to latex, making them perfect for intense leg and hip workouts in cramped environments.
A targeted routine focusing on back, chest, and shoulders using band anchoring techniques. It substitutes traditional dumbbell presses and pull-ups by using door anchors or sturdy furniture for tension.
Exercises like Pallof presses and standing woodchoppers that challenge core stability using lateral band resistance. These are essential for maintaining balance and spinal health during long travel days.
Lightweight tube bands with comfortable foam handles that snap together for custom resistance levels. They provide a familiar grip similar to gym cable machines, allowing for versatile upper body training.
Combining yoga blocks for hand and foot placement with resistance bands for added tension. This approach enhances balance and strength simultaneously, ideal for travelers who also practice mindfulness or yoga.
A series of mobility drills using light bands to prepare joints for activity. These sequences are crucial for preventing injury when traveling, especially after long periods of sitting in cars or planes.
Methods to increase difficulty without adding weight, such as slowing tempo, increasing range of motion, or chaining bands. This ensures continuous muscle growth despite the lack of heavy gym equipment.
Safe and effective ways to secure bands to doorframes or railings for vertical pulling exercises. This allows for back and bicep development without needing a pull-up bar or gym membership.
A focused leg workout using heavy resistance bands for squats, deadlifts, and step-ups. It targets the quadriceps, hamstrings, and glutes to maintain leg strength and size while away from the gym.

A fluid movement sequence connecting upper and lower body exercises using continuous band tension. It improves coordination and endurance, offering a cardio-strength hybrid workout suitable for small spaces.
Thin bands worn around the ankles to add resistance to walking or standing exercises. They help strengthen hip abductors and improve gait stability, which is beneficial for travelers who walk extensively.
Gentle stretching and band-assisted mobility drills to relieve stiffness from long flights or drives. These exercises focus on opening the hips, chest, and shoulders to restore natural posture.
Sets that include light, medium, and heavy resistance bands in one compact package. Travelers can adjust intensity for different muscle groups, ensuring a balanced full-body workout with a single item.
Exercises designed to improve hand and forearm strength using band stretches and squeezes. Strong grip is essential for many travel activities, from hiking to carrying luggage.
